More Than A Foot Of Snow Possible Above Lake Tahoe

RENO, Nev. (AP) — More than a foot of snow is possible in the upper elevations above Lake Tahoe as a late winter storm makes its way into the Sierra.

The National Weather Service has issued winter weather advisory for Lake Tahoe and mountains to the north effective from 4 p.m. Tuesday to 10 a.m. Wednesday. Five to 10 inches of snow is expected on Tahoe's west shore with 10 to 15 inches possible near the ridge tops with winds gusting up to 45 mph.

A high wind advisory remains in effect at Lake Tahoe and Pyramid Lake into Tuesday evening with waves up to 4 feet
